MPTET Salary 2021: The Madhya Pradesh Teacher Eligibility Test (MPTET) is conducted to ascertain the eligibility of the candidates who wish to become government teachers in schools run by the Madhya Pradesh government. The candidates who want to become government school teachers in MP need to qualify in the MP TET exam conducted by the Madhya Pradesh Professional Examination Board (MPPEB). Furthermore, the recruitment of the various candidates in various government schools is also monitored and executed by the MPPEB. MPTET Salary 2021: Overview
The Madhya Pradesh Teacher Eligibility Test (MPTET) is conducted by the Madhya Pradesh Professional Examination Board (MPPEB) once a year. The objective of the MP TET exam is to determine the eligibility and suitability of candidates to become teachers in government schools in Madhya Pradesh. For more information, the candidates should go through the following table.
Name of Examination | Madhya Pradesh Teacher Eligibility Test (MPTET) |
Examination Conducting Body | Madhya Pradesh Professional Examination Board (MPPEB) |
Level of Examination | State- Level |
Mode of Examination | Offline |
Mode of Application | Online |
Application Fees | General – Rs. 600/-
Reserved – Rs. 300/- |
MPTET Salary 2021: Job Responsibility Teacher
The basic responsibility of a primary teacher is multi-faceted. Some of the responsibilities of the primary teacher include:
- Teaching the students according to the National Curriculum Framework (NCF)
- Plan the lessons and create a schedule for it as well as perform extracurricular activities in the school.
- To teach the students all the aspects of the all the subjects.
- To guide and help the students understand the basic concepts of the subjects.
- To assign the students homework and make corrections to the assigned tasks.
- To evaluate the performance of the students and provide feedback to them.
- To attend the meetings with other teachers for enhanced coordination and support.
- To attend development and training sessions.
- Maintaining discipline in the classroom and imparting lessons like obedience and punctuality.
- To develop skills, communication, interest, and coordination through interactive activities and sessions.
MPTET Salary 2021: Job Opportunities
Once the candidates successfully qualify in the MPTET exam they receive an MPTET certificate. Based on these certificates, the candidates can apply for various posts in government schools in Madhya Pradesh based on their educational qualification and the PRT, TGT and PGT level qualifies in the MPTET exam. Candidates will receive salaries and benefits based on their posts and level.

MP Primary Teacher Salary Structure
The salary structure of Primary Teachers in the first three years is as follows:
Year | Salary |
First Year | Rs. 17,700 |
Second Year- | Rs. 20,240 |
Third Year | Rs. 22,770 |
After completion of three years, the Primary Teachers will get the following salary.
Salary Detail | Salary Structure (Rural) | Salary Structure (Urban) |
New Basic Pay (According to 7th pay commission) | 25300 | 25300 |
Dearness Allowance (17% of Basic) | 4301 | 4301 |
House Rent Allowance | 2024 | 4048 |
Total Gross Salary (Approximate ) | ₹31625 | ₹33649 |
MP Secondary Teacher Salary Structure
The salary structure of Secondary Teachers in the first three years is as follows:
Year | Salary |
First Year | Rs. 22,960 |
Second Year- | Rs. 26,240 |
Third Year | Rs. 29,520 |
After completion of three years, the Secondary Teachers will get the following salary.
Salary Detail | Salary Structure (Rural) | Salary Structure (Urban) |
New Basic Pay (According to 7th pay commission) | 32500 | 32500 |
Dearness Allowance (17% of Basic) | 5525 | 5525 |
House Rent Allowance | 2600 | 5200 |
Total Gross Salary (Approximate ) | ₹40625 | ₹43225 |
MP Senior Secondary Teacher Salary Structure
The salary structure of Senior Secondary Teachers in the first three years is as follows:
Year | Salary |
First Year | Rs. 25,340 |
Second Year- | Rs. 28,960 |
Third Year | Rs. 32,580 |
After completion of three years, the Senior Secondary Teachers will get the following salary.
Salary Detail | Salary Structure (Rural) | Salary Structure (Urban) |
New Basic Pay (According to 7th pay commission) | 36200 | 36200 |
Dearness Allowance (17% of Basic) | 6154 | 6154 |
House Rent Allowance | 2896 | 5792 |
Total Gross Salary (Approximate ) | ₹45350 | ₹48146 |
